noun
- the quality of being thin, light, or insubstantial in material or construction
- the quality of being weak, unconvincing, or lacking substance in argument or reasoning
Examples
- The flimsiness of the cardboard box made it unsuitable for shipping heavy items.
- Critics pointed out the flimsiness of the argument presented in the report.
- The flimsiness of the fabric meant it would tear easily during washing.
- The flimsiness of his excuse didn't convince anyone.
- The tent's flimsiness became apparent when the wind picked up.
- The flimsiness of the evidence made it difficult to prove the case in court.
